Job description

A senior Oracle Utilities Integration Lead who brings both the architectural vision and the hands-on delivery credibility to own a complex integration workstream end-to-end. You understand Oracle CCS and C2M deeply enough to anticipate how core solution changes ripple across integrating systems - and you can communicate those impacts clearly to third-party vendors, client IT teams, and program leadership alike. You are equally comfortable whiteboarding integration architecture with an enterprise architect and troubleshooting a failing interface with a developer. You've led integration workstreams through the full lifecycle of a major Oracle Utilities implementation and you know what it takes to get every interface to green before go-live.

The Work:

  • Own and lead the end-to-end integration workstream for an Oracle Utilities IT Transition, covering all interfaces between Oracle CCS/C2M and integrating systems across billing, metering, field service, finance, and operational domains.
  • Design and govern the integration architecture, establishing patterns, standards, and reusable frameworks for inbound, outbound, real-time, and batch interfaces across the Oracle Utilities ecosystem.
  • Define integration patterns for Oracle CCS/C2M integrations with adjacent systems including AMI head-end systems, GIS, OMS, financial systems, field service platforms, and legacy utility applications.
  • Serve as the primary integration SME for cross-system impact analysis - assessing how core Oracle CCS/C2M configuration and solution changes affect integrating systems and communicating required changes to relevant teams.
  • Lead integration design sessions with third-party system owners, client IT teams, and middleware architects, producing interface control documents (ICDs), integration design specifications, and data mapping artifacts.
  • Establish and manage integration testing strategy and execution, including integration testing, SIT, and end-to-end interface validation across all integration touchpoints.
  • Manage and mentor a team of integration developers and analysts, setting delivery standards, reviewing technical designs, and ensuring adherence to integration architecture patterns.
  • Track integration workstream status, risks, and issues - reporting pipeline progress, open items, and readiness across all interfaces to program leadership.
  • Support cutover planning by defining integration-related cutover tasks, sequencing interface cutovers, and validating interface readiness ahead of each deployment event.

Requirements

  • Minimum 7 years of experience designing and delivering integrations for Oracle Utilities CCS, C2M, or CC&B implementations, including ownership of integration architecture and interface design across multiple domains.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ience leading an integration workstream on a full-lifecycle Oracle Utilities program, from integration architecture definition through SIT, UAT, and go-live.
  • Minimum 4 years of hands-on experience with Oracle Integration Cloud (OIC) or equivalent middleware platforms (MuleSoft, TIBCO, IBM MQ) in the context of Oracle Utilities integrations.
  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ent (minimum 12 years' work experience). If Associate's Degree, must have equivalent minimum 6 years' work experience.

Bonus Points If:

  • You have an Oracle Integration Cloud (OIC) certification or Oracle Utilities CCS / C2M certification.
  • You have experience with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I) deployment patterns for Oracle Utilities integrations, including cloud-native middleware and API gateway configuration.
  • You have familiarity with AMI head-end system integrations, including meter data exchange, remote connect/disconnect, and on-demand read workflows.
  • You have prior experience on a gas utility integration program, including knowledge of gas-specific operational systems (SCADA, GIS, OMS, or equivalent)..
